Overview

LOC359819 (mitochondrial ribosomal protein L39 pseudogene; ENSG00000250669) is a human pseudogene derived from the functional MRPL39 gene, which encodes a component of the mitochondrial large ribosomal subunit associated with protein synthesis in mitochondria[3][9][11][1]. The pseudogene does not encode a functional protein but could, theoretically, play regulatory roles at the RNA level, as seen for other pseudogenes—such as acting as noncoding RNAs or regulatory RNA elements[4][6]. However, no specific function, disease association, or drug interaction has been reported for this locus. As it is not protein-coding, it is not relevant as a therapeutic target, biomarker, or druggable entity[3][9][11]. It is mainly annotated for genome completeness and reference. No actionable or structured therapeutic biology or pharmacology is associated with ENSG00000250669/LOC359819 as of current scientific databases[3][9][11].
